The BMW M6 (2009) is a car that stands out for its exceptional performance. Its powerful engine offers rapid acceleration and dynamic driving, ensuring an unparalleled driving experience for thrill-seekers. Its elegant and sporty design, with fluid lines, catches the eye and reflects both luxury and sportiness, making it an attractive model on the road. Additionally, the interior of the M6 is fitted with high-quality materials, ensuring maximum comfort on every journey. However, the BMW M6 also has some drawbacks. Its high fuel consumption can lead to significant operating costs, as can its maintenance costs, which are generally high due to the complexity of repairs. Furthermore, the stiff suspension can compromise driving comfort, especially on poorly maintained roads. Finally, the interior space is limited, which may not be suitable for families or those needing more room. In terms of technology, although the M6 incorporates advanced features, it may disappoint gadget enthusiasts, as it lacks certain functionalities found in newer models. Overall, the BMW M6 (2009) is an ideal choice for those seeking a high-performance and stylish car, but it requires consideration of its operating costs and limitations in comfort and space.Score details
